Flavel Surname Meaning

From Where Does The Surname Originate? meaning and history

An ancient family presumed to be of Norman extraction, who gave the affix to Flavel Flyford, co. Worcester. The name may be derived from the Low Latin flavellus, a diminutive of flavus, yellow, or golden-perhaps with reference to the hair.

Patronymica Britannica (1860) by Mark Antony Lower

How Common Is The Last Name Flavel? popularity and diffusion

Flavel is the 276,555th most commonly occurring surname in the world It is held by approximately 1 in 5,197,964 people. The last name Flavel is primarily found in Oceania, where 80 percent of Flavel are found; 80 percent are found in Australasia and 80 percent are found in Australia and New Zealand. Flavel is also the 775,413th most widely held first name on earth, held by 142 people.

The last name Flavel is most frequently occurring in Australia, where it is carried by 1,084 people, or 1 in 24,904. In Australia Flavel is most frequent in: South Australia, where 52 percent are found, Western Australia, where 15 percent are found and New South Wales, where 12 percent are found. Not including Australia this surname exists in 11 countries. It is also common in Canada, where 9 percent are found and The United States, where 8 percent are found.

Flavel Family Population Trend historical fluctuation

The occurrence of Flavel has changed over time. In The United States the number of people carrying the Flavel last name increased 527 percent between 1880 and 2014 and in England it contracted 88 percent between 1881 and 2014.
